A male suspect is still on the loose following Friday’s fatal stabbing inside an East New York deli.
Police say 33-year-old Diego Sandoval Nava was stabbed multiple times around 3:07 p.m. at a deli on Hegeman Avenue. He was pronounced dead at a hospital.
Deli workers told News 12 that the man who died was an employee at the deli and a father.
Sources close to the investigation say the man who stabbed him came into the deli screaming, then left the deli before coming back, going behind the counter and stabbing him multiple times.
